Two Rescued Over Ground Ladders

This article is a direct street report from our correspondent and has not been edited by the 1st Responder newsroom.

Fall River, Ma. On Tuesday June 3rd. Firefighters were dispatched to 119 Emmett Street for a report of fire and two people trapped on the second floor of a two story wood frame home unable to escape. Car 3 , Command arrived on scene and reported fire on the first floor with heavy smoke through out. Firefighters from Engine 5 and Ladder 2 placed a ground ladder to the second floor bedroom where the two occupants were trapped and assisted them down the ladder to safety. Both victims were transported to R I Hospital suffering from smoke inhalation. The crew of Engine 4 stretched an attack line to the seat of the fire and extinguished all visible flame while the crew of Heavy Rescue 1 conducted a primary search which proved to be negative. Several pets were rescued, some in need of resuscitation.
